Description
TR 14 SW STOWTING
1/114 Barn about 50 metres south-east of Stowting Court
GV II
Barn. Late C17 or early C18. with later alterations. Timber framed, weatherboarded, with hipped plain tile roof. 3 small fixed lights to long west side. Porch with hipped canopy to third bay from north and blocked midstrey to sixth bay from north. Interior: 8 timber-framed bays, aisled to front and rear. Gunstock-jowled posts on wooden cills. Arch braces to tie-beams and arcade plates. Curved passing shores. Staggered butt purlin roof in short lengths not associated with principal posts, and rebuilt towards south end.
